This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in United States.
• Enhance recruitment operations, candidate experience, and recruiter efficiency on a large scale.
• Manage the entire interview process, including scheduling, candidate communications, and coordination with stakeholders across various functions and time zones.
• Assist in sourcing candidates for a designated vertical and recruiting team.
• Conduct talent research, review resumes, reach out to candidates, and manage the CRM pipeline.
• Act as a point of escalation for operational issues related to complex or high-priority recruiting activities.
• Assess and refine recruiting workflows and sourcing methodologies.
• Ensure data integrity across applicant tracking and customer relationship management systems.
• Monitor sourcing efforts and track candidate pipeline status.
• Oversee requisition lifecycle tasks, including job posting creation and updates.
• Aid in the development of recruiting metrics, dashboards, and reporting.
• Create and document standard operating procedures and playbooks for recruiting and sourcing.
• Foster shared-services operations and collaboration between teams.
• Engage in enhancements to recruiting and sourcing technology and process improvements.
• Provide consistent, high-quality service that meets service level expectations.
• Uphold confidentiality, professionalism, and sound judgment in all tasks.
• Perform additional duties as required.
• Travel may be required up to 10% of the time.
• A Bachelor’s degree is mandatory.
• 3–5 years of experience in recruiting operations, coordination, or talent operations.
• Equivalent combinations of education and experience may be acceptable.
• Familiarity with recruiting operations, sourcing techniques, applicant tracking systems, customer relationship management tools, and recruiting process workflows.
• Proficiency in scheduling, coordination, candidate communication, process documentation, reporting, data accuracy, Microsoft Office suite, and recruiting technologies.
• Capability to manage multiple tasks, maintain confidentiality, exercise good judgment, collaborate effectively across teams, and pinpoint opportunities for process improvements.
